Bassett Clarinet
Bassett Clarinet – Essentially a soprano clarinet with a range extension to low C (written). A basset clarinet — Most common type. Basset clarinets in C, B♭, and G (see also clarinet d’amore) also exist. The Mozart Clarinet Concerto was written for the Basset clarinet in A…

Parts of the clarinet No. 2 Barrels
Parts of the clarinet No. 2 Barrels The clarinet is made up of five connecting parts, the mouthpiece, barrel, upper joint, lower joint, and bell. Barrel – The barrel connects the mouthpiece and the upper joint together and shapes and directs the air through the instrument.
